如何进行比特币钱包的端口映射:全面指南
引言
在加密货币的世界中,比特币作为最早也是最知名的数字货币,受到了广泛的关注。为了安全、便利地管理和交易比特币,许多用户选择使用比特币钱包。比特币钱包的功能不仅仅局限于存储比特币,还涉及到交易、转账等多种操作,其中端口映射是确保比特币节点能够正常工作与外界通讯的重要步骤。本文将详细介绍如何进行比特币钱包的端口映射,并探讨与之相关的多个重要问题。
比特币钱包及其重要性
比特币钱包是一种用于存储、发送和接收比特币的工具。它通过私钥和公钥的方式来保护用户的资产。比特币钱包大致可以分为热钱包和冷钱包,热钱包一般指的是在线钱包,而冷钱包则是离线存储的方式。无论是哪种钱包,确保其安全性和功能性都是至关重要的。
在使用比特币钱包进行交易时,节点之间的有效通讯是非常重要的,这就需要使用端口映射来保证数据传输的顺畅性。特别是如果你正在运行自己的比特币节点,端口映射将确保全网用户能够访问到你的节点,从而提高交易的效率和安全性。
端口映射的基本概念
端口映射是指将外部网络请求转发到特定内网地址与端口上的操作。在使用比特币钱包时,通常需要打开特定的端口,以便其他节点能找到你的钱包并进行通讯。比特币默认使用的端口是8333。通过正确配置端口映射,用户的比特币节点可以接收来自全网的请求,这些请求包括交易信息以及区块数据。
如何设置比特币钱包的端口映射
设置比特币钱包的端口映射过程可以分为几个步骤。首先,用户需要访问路由器的管理界面。一般情况下,可以在浏览器中输入路由器的IP地址来访问管理页面。之后,用户需要找到“端口映射”或“虚拟服务器”的设置选项。
以下是一般步骤:
- 登录路由器管理页面。
- 找到“端口映射”、“虚拟服务器”或者相似的选项。
- 输入比特币钱包所需的端口号(默认为8333)。
- 设置内部IP地址为运行比特币节点的计算机的IP地址。
- 保存设置并重启路由器,确保配置生效。
这些步骤会因不同的路由器而有所差异。因此,建议查阅路由器说明书或制造商的网站,以获取更详细的配置指南。
常见问题解答
1. 为什么需要进行比特币钱包的端口映射?
比特币钱包的端口映射是确保节点参与网络和其他节点进行有效通讯的关键。没有端口映射,外部网络无法访问内网中的比特币节点,导致无法接收或发送交易信息。这将不仅影响个人用户的交易效率,还可能对整个网络的健康产生负面影响。
在比特币网络中,每个节点都需要能够接收区块和交易信息。通过端口映射,用户的节点能够监听来自其它节点的请求,并及时作出响应。因此,进行正确的端口映射可以提高交易成功率,减少交易所需的时间,增加区块验证的速度,从而提升整个网络的性能。
2. 如何确保端口映射的安全性?
虽然端口映射可以提升比特币钱包的功能性,但安全性始终是首要考虑的问题。开放端口容易受到黑客攻击,导致资产损失。因此,用户应采取适当的安全措施来保护自己的比特币钱包。
以下是一些建议:
- 使用强密码保护比特币钱包,确保只有授权用户可以访问。
- 定期更新路由器的固件,以修复已知的安全漏洞。
- 使用防火墙来限制对特定端口的访问,确保只有可信的IP地址能够连接。
- 考虑使用VPN(虚拟专用网络)增加网络安全性,提高数据传输的隐私性。
以上措施可以降低遭受攻击的风险,保护用户的资产安全。
3. 端口映射失败的常见原因是什么?
在设置比特币钱包的端口映射的过程中,有时可能会遇到失败的情况。常见的失败原因包括:
- 配置错误:输入的内部IP地址或端口号可能不正确。这是导致配置失败的常见原因。
- 防火墙设置:如果用户的防火墙没有允许外部请求通过特定端口,端口映射将无法正常工作。
- 路由器限制:某些网络提供商限制了一些端口的使用,可能需要联系服务提供商以获得支持。
- IP地址变化:如果用户的设备使用动态IP地址,而不是静态IP,可能会导致端口映射失效。建议使用静态IP地址,确保地址不会随着重启而更改。
通过检查这些常见问题,用户可以快速定位和解决端口映射失败带来的困扰。
4. 是否有必要运行自己的比特币节点?
运行自己的比特币节点有其独特的优势和劣势。首先,运行自己的全节点可以增强比特币网络的去中心化。通过自己验证交易,用户可以确保资产的安全性,以及不依赖于第三方钱包或交易所的服务。
其次,自主节点可以参与网络的共识机制,提高网络的安全性。用户能够直接控制自己的私钥,减少被盗风险。而且,运行节点还有助于加快自己交易的确认速度,因为节点可以直接处理并广播本地生成的交易。
然而,运行自己的比特币节点也需要一定的技术知识,并承担服务器的运行和维护成本。如果用户不打算频繁交易,或者对于技术配置并不熟悉,使用第三方钱包可能是一个更合适的选择。因此,用户需要根据自身需求来决定是否运行自己的比特币节点。
总结
比特币钱包的端口映射是确保节点有效通讯和交易流畅的重要步骤。本文详细介绍了端口映射的基本概念、设置方法以及常见问题的解答。通过合理配置和保护,用户能够提升比特币钱包的安全性与效率,进一步享受加密货币带来的便利。无论是刚入门的用户还是经验丰富的投资者,理解并掌握这一技术都是迈向成功的重要一步。